Aries – Super Camerupt

Honestly, Houndoom was nearly chosen for this fire sign, as they are the Super Form and zodiac symbol that evoke the most fear. However, a Mega Houndoom comes across as constantly angry, which doesn't match the Ram's energy, known for being playful, light-hearted, and spontaneous. This makes the Ram far more similar to Super Camerupt, which only spews lava when provoked. Remain on the friendly side of both and enjoy a strong partner; if you cross them, prepare to get burned.

Taurus – Mega Heracross

Much like a devoted Taurus, the steadfast Heracross, whether in its regular and Mega form, has assisted many players in Legends: Z-A. While trustworthy, each the Pokémon and a Bull are still Fighting types, and – whether it's their companion or a firm belief – will stand up for their position to the end. What about Super Heracross that reminds me most of my Taurus friends, however, is its unashamed love of snacks. Several previous official descriptions mention their fondness for tasty sap and how it uses its appendage to hoard it all, which is true Bull-sign vibe.

The Crab – Mega Manectric

The Crab is widely regarded as the most sensitive member of the zodiac, a passionate symbol known for often becoming wrapped up in their feelings. According to the Pokédex, Mega Evolution charges the creature with a “tremendous amount of energy, but it's too much for Manectric to completely manage,” which seems a lot like a typical Cancer emotional outburst. This Pokémon is also recognized for its capability to make a storm cloud over its own head – and if there’s one thing a Crab is going to do, it’s rain on their own parade.

Scorpio – Mega Banette

This Ghost-type is a Pokémon with a unexpectedly sad backstory: Abandoned as a toy, it gained sentient through sheer hatred and vowed revenge on its previous caretaker. Per the Pokédex, Super Evolution, “enhances its spitefulness.” That sounds exactly like several conversations I’ve had with my scary Scorpion acquaintances. A Scorpion loves karma and retribution, making them the ideal pair with Mega Banette.
